Browse Source

update blog post when it's status changed

It is required for MongoDb.
It is requested in https://github.com/abpframework/abp/pull/12073#discussion_r835100870
pull/12073/head
Musa Demir 4 years ago
parent
commit
03e790547f
No known key found for this signature in database GPG Key ID: 117DF92322553DC8
  1. 2
      modules/cms-kit/src/Volo.CmsKit.Admin.Application/Volo/CmsKit/Admin/Blogs/BlogPostAdminAppService.cs

2
modules/cms-kit/src/Volo.CmsKit.Admin.Application/Volo/CmsKit/Admin/Blogs/BlogPostAdminAppService.cs

@ -119,6 +119,7 @@ public class BlogPostAdminAppService : CmsKitAppServiceBase, IBlogPostAdminAppSe
{ {
var blogPost = await BlogPostRepository.GetAsync(id); var blogPost = await BlogPostRepository.GetAsync(id);
blogPost.SetPublished(); blogPost.SetPublished();
await BlogPostRepository.UpdateAsync(blogPost);
} }
[Authorize(CmsKitAdminPermissions.BlogPosts.Update)] [Authorize(CmsKitAdminPermissions.BlogPosts.Update)]
@ -126,6 +127,7 @@ public class BlogPostAdminAppService : CmsKitAppServiceBase, IBlogPostAdminAppSe
{ {
var blogPost = await BlogPostRepository.GetAsync(id); var blogPost = await BlogPostRepository.GetAsync(id);
blogPost.SetDraft(); blogPost.SetDraft();
await BlogPostRepository.UpdateAsync(blogPost);
} }
[Authorize(CmsKitAdminPermissions.BlogPosts.Create)] [Authorize(CmsKitAdminPermissions.BlogPosts.Create)]

Loading…
Cancel
Save